The Real Cost of Repetitive Wrist Strain in Dental Hygiene
In the fast-paced world of dental hygiene, repetitive wrist strain is a hidden burden that creeps up on even the most vigilant professionals. The operational demands of maintaining optimal patient throughput while consistently delivering top-tier clinical care take an enormous toll on the wrists and hands of those who spend hours every day using high-precision instruments in tight quarters.
Dental hygienists often find themselves hunched over patients, repeatedly gripping and maneuvering tiny tools to clean teeth and remove plaque. This repetitive motion gradually wears down the tendons, muscles, and nerves in the hand and wrist, leading to painful inflammation, numbness, and a loss of grip strength. The cumulative effect of these seemingly minor injuries can result in prolonged recovery times and significant lost productivity for dental practices that cannot find temporary coverage.
